数据迁移是数据库管理中的一项重要任务,尤其是在系统升级、环境切换或数据集成时。传统的手动数据迁移不仅耗时费力,而且容易出错。为了帮助大家轻松掌握SQL数据迁移,本文将详细介绍四大热门的数据迁移工具,帮助你告别手动烦恼。
1. MySQL Workbench
MySQL Workbench是一款集成了多种数据库管理功能的图形界面工具,其中包括数据迁移功能。以下是其主要特点:
1.1 界面友好
MySQL Workbench提供了直观的图形界面,用户可以轻松地进行数据迁移操作。
1.2 支持多种数据库
MySQL Workbench支持多种数据库,包括MySQL、MariaDB、Oracle、SQL Server等。
1.3 数据迁移功能
MySQL Workbench支持数据迁移、数据同步、数据转换等功能。
1.4 代码生成
MySQL Workbench可以生成迁移脚本,方便用户在需要时进行批量操作。
2. Navicat
Navicat是一款功能强大的数据库管理工具,支持多种数据库,包括MySQL、MariaDB、SQL Server、Oracle、SQLite、PostgreSQL等。以下是其主要特点:
2.1 支持多种数据库
Navicat支持多种数据库,方便用户进行数据迁移。
2.2 界面友好
Navicat提供了直观的图形界面,用户可以轻松地进行数据迁移操作。
2.3 数据迁移功能
Navicat支持数据迁移、数据同步、数据转换等功能。
2.4 代码生成
Navicat可以生成迁移脚本,方便用户在需要时进行批量操作。
3. AWS Database Migration Service
AWS Database Migration Service(DMS)是亚马逊云服务提供的一款数据迁移工具,支持多种数据库,包括MySQL、Oracle、SQL Server、PostgreSQL等。以下是其主要特点:
3.1 自动迁移
AWS DMS支持自动迁移,用户只需配置迁移任务,即可实现数据的实时迁移。
3.2 高效迁移
AWS DMS采用了高效的迁移算法,可以保证数据迁移的速度和质量。
3.3 安全迁移
AWS DMS支持数据加密,确保数据在迁移过程中的安全性。
3.4 云服务支持
AWS DMS是云服务产品,用户可以根据需要调整资源,降低成本。
4. Microsoft SQL Server Data Tools (SSDT)
Microsoft SQL Server Data Tools(SSDT)是微软提供的一款集成开发环境,用于数据库开发、迁移和部署。以下是其主要特点:
4.1 集成开发环境
SSDT提供了丰富的数据库开发工具,方便用户进行数据迁移。
4.2 支持多种数据库
SSDT支持多种数据库,包括SQL Server、MySQL、Oracle等。
4.3 数据迁移功能
SSDT支持数据迁移、数据同步、数据转换等功能。
4.4 代码生成
SSDT可以生成迁移脚本,方便用户在需要时进行批量操作。
总结
以上四大热门的SQL数据迁移工具各有特色,用户可以根据自己的需求选择合适的工具。掌握这些工具,可以帮助你轻松完成数据迁移任务,提高工作效率。
